Finn and Jake Return: ‘Adventure Time: Side Quests’ to Stream in June


If you’re a day-one fan of Adventure Time, then you probably felt a bittersweet wave of sadness when the series ended its epic run in 2018. Finn and Jake captured our imagination and hearts with their friendship and random quests around the Land of Ooo. Now, they — and others from Candy Kingdom and beyond — are set for a new series, Adventure Time: Side Quests, which will dare to take us along for their sentimental, interesting and sometimes ridiculous dilly dallying. It’s why we love them.

The show will debut on Disney Plus and Hulu this summer on Monday, June 29, in a season that’s also giving us more Cartoon Network joy in the form of the new series Regular Show: The Lost Tapes (also due to stream in June). Remember the catchy jingle that reminded us of the fun two-fer, “Regular Time, Adventure Show!”? A time was had.

In addition to Finn and Jake, Adventure Time: Side Quests will see the return of Ice King (voiced by Tom Kenny), Princess Bubblegum, Marceline and BMO. John DiMaggio will reprise his voice-acting role as Jake, and Finn is voiced by Sasha Knight. 

“Making Side Quests felt like making the original Adventure Time, which felt like hanging out with art school buddies making professional cartoons,” said Nate Cash, the series’ showrunner and executive producer. “That sounds like a big sandwich of feelings, and it was! You’re going to love these NEW adventures with Finn & Jake!”

Since Adventure Time ended, its episodes are available to stream on HBO Max, Hulu and Disney Plus. Two original spinoffs have also launched on the platform: Adventure Time: Distant Lands and Fionna and Cake.
